Quick Assessment
This book introduces young readers to the art of papercraft, offering simple, step-by-step projects designed for children ages 5 to 8. It encourages creativity, fine motor skills, and following instructions with engaging, age-appropriate content. Parents can expect a safe and educational craft activity book suitable for early readers.
